Protests erupt in Kashmir against killing of Iran’s Khamenei


Daijiworld Media Network – Srinagar

Srinagar, Mar 1: Protests broke out across several parts of Kashmir on Sunday following the killing of Iranian supreme leader Ayatollah Ali Khamenei in a joint US-Israel strike, officials said.

Hundreds of demonstrators, particularly in areas with large Shia populations, took to the streets peacefully, shouting anti-US and anti-Israel slogans.

Iranian state media confirmed early Sunday that Khamenei was killed in the attack carried out by the United States and Israel.
